Bekasi Regency – Police have unveiled the motive for the deadly duel that MW, 37, killed at the edge of a lake in the West Cikarang area, Bekasi Regency, West Java (West Java). The duel was caused by romantic problems. Western Cikarang police chiefs, AKP Tri Bintang Baskoro, said the offender with the initials TB called his wife who was at work to get home immediately because their child was ill. However, TB immediately attacked his wife, who had just arrived home, about the alleged case. “After Witness F arrived at home and met the perpetrator or her husband, an argument broke out immediately because her husband or the doer asked about the relationship between the victim and witness or his wife,” he said on Thursday (9/10/2025). Then the offender used his wife’s cellphone to contact the victim to meet at the duel. The TB head also met the KW victim at the edge of a lake in the Western Cikarang area. They were involved in a duel until the victim died after being stabbed. “Immediately an oral argument led to push and push. After the victim fell, the perpetrator immediately removed a sharp weapon (sharp weapon) from the back of his waist that was previously prepared and immediately stabbed it blindly in the victim’s body,” he explained. Residents who knew about the incident immediately reported it to the safety around the location and reported it to the police. After arrival, the victim was then taken to the hospital (RS) to receive medical treatment. “After the victim received about two hours of medical attention, the victim was pronounced dead,” he explained. Previously, two men had a duel over a sharp weapon at the edge of a lake in the Western Cikarang area. One person was killed and the perpetrator was arrested. “That’s true, the victim named MW Alias O, 37, is dead and we arrested the suspected perpetrator, TB alias T,” AKP Tri Bintang said. The incident happened around 13.00 WIB this afternoon. Two witnesses said the victim and perpetrator were previously involved in an oral argument. “Then pushed and moved that led the victim to fall,” he added. When the victim fell, the perpetrator suddenly took out a sharp weapon. The victim shouted for help from residents as soon as the perpetrator stabbed him. (Rdh/jbr)
